The Friday Morning Music Club

Joins

Cultural Tourism DC

In presenting a Free Concert as part of Blues & Dreams:

Celebrating the African-American Experience in Washington, DC

Friday, October 3, 2003 at Noon
Charles Sumner School Museum
17th & M Street NW ñ Washington, DC
Richard L. Hurlbut Memorial Hall
Metro:Red Line ñ Farragut North

Featuring the Artistry of

Loretta Giles, Mezzo-Soprano
Raymond Jackson, Piano
Margaret Patterson, Piano
Glenn Patterson, String Bass
Virginia E. Hayes Williams, Soprano
(Guest Artist)

Program to include selected "Rags" of Joplin; music by Roland Hayes, William Grant Still, and other African-American composers; arias of Puccini; Schubert.

Presidentís Reception To Follow Concert

CONCERT VENUES:
 
Sumner School Museum and Archives, 17th & M Sts. NW, Washington, DC (Metro: Farragut North)
Strathmore Hall, 10701 Rockville Pike, Rockville, MD (Metro: Grosvenor)
Dumbarton House, 2715 Q St. NW, Washington, DC
Old Town Hall in City of Fairfax, University Drive at Main St., (Rte. 236), Fairfax, VA
Bradley Hills Presbyterian Church, 6601 Bradley Boulevard, Bethesda, MD
Woman's Club of Chevy Chase, 7931 Connecticut Ave., Chevy Chase, MD
The Gallery at the Ellipse, 4350 North Fairfax Dr., Arlington, VA (Metro: Ballston)
Collington Retirement Community, 10450 Lottsford Rd., Mitchellville, MD
Programs of the Friday Morning Music Club are open to the public free of charge, with no tickets needed. Programs are subject to change without notice.
